The oo2core_9_win64.dll file is a critical, yet often misunderstood, component of modern PC gaming. Its "exclusive" nature stems from it being a proprietary, licensed piece of commercial compression technology, not a Windows system file.

As games move toward streaming assets directly from SSDs to the GPU (such as in DirectStorage), technologies like (utilizing oo2core9win64dll ) become even more vital [1]. They allow developers to reduce the footprint of a game by 30-50% without sacrificing quality, which is crucial for the limited storage space on systems like the PlayStation 5 and modern gaming PCs.
